Some cracking racing this weekend
THE 3.35 at Sandown Park is the feature Group One event of the day and ST MARK’S BASILICA should land this famous race for a sixth time for trainer Aidan O’Brien.
The first thing that has to be mentioned is the pathetic turnout of just four runners, after so many connections have complained at the lack of prize money at the top end of racing.
Winner of the French 2,000 Guineas and French Derby, the son of Siyouni has shown a top-class turn of foot on both occasions. This could prove pivotal in such a small field, where tactics could play a major role in deciding the destination of this prize.
